How to convert jupyter notebooks to pdf jcharistech. The problem is that that chops charts and graphs in half due to pdf pagination unless you are able to configure a. Convert ipython notebook to pdf and html format youtube. If you are looking for installation documentation for the notebook andor. The official ipython notebook documentation states that to convert a notebook to pdf, you should use your browsers print to pdf capability. Jupyter has a beautiful notebook that lets you write and execute code, analyze data, embed content, and share reproducible work. In this tutorial we will see how to convert your jupyter notebook or ipython notebooks to pdf or html. For example, this cell could include raw latex for nbconvert to pdf via latex, or restructured text for use in sphinx documentation. Ipython comes with a tool called nbconvert that can convert notebooks to other formats. Click on the ipython notebook bookmark in chromium. A direct export capability from within the ipython notebook web app is planned.
You will find more information about the different supported formats on the nbconvert documentation. If youre new to python, we recommend installing anaconda, a python distribution which includes nbconvert and the other jupyter components. We cover the basics of managing notebooks and working with all cell types. Ipython irkernel ijulia community maintained kernels. Ive just done a fresh install of ipython notebook on windows 7 professional 64 bit. The nbconvert tool uses jinja templates to convert your notebook files. Has anyone successfully managed to get download as pdf. This is the first part of ipython notebook tutorial. I have downloaded it, but i have no idea how to convert the notebook, with nbconvert2. Install and launch ipython on windows education public. If you installed python using anaconda, you already have the jupyter notebook installed. It looks like an ipython update means that to pdf should be used instead of to latex post pdf.
For example, nbconvert is used to implement the download as feature within the jupyter notebook web application. Idlex idle extensions for python a collection of extensions for pythons idle, the python ide built with the tkinter gui toolkit. If you installed python using anaconda, you already have the jupyter notebook. Jupyter notebooks are often saved with output cells that have been cleared. There are several ways of accomplishing this task, but we will be using two of these methods to begin, you will need to install the following required packages such as nbconvert pandoc texlive xetexmiktex these. The ipython notebook is now known as the jupyter notebook. I have notice that exist already a tool to do that, nbconvert. Feb 05, 2015 follow these steps to convert ipython notebook to pdf. Follow these steps to convert ipython notebook to pdf. This will download and install ipython and its main optional dependencies. Our official documentation contains more detailed instructions for manual installation targeted at advanced users and developers. Ive installed pandoc and texlivexetex on my vps but still it comes up with 500 server errors when i try to download an ipython notebook as pdf.
In this recipe, we will see how to manipulate the contents of a notebook. Primarily, the nbconvert tool allows you to convert a jupyter. How to export jupyter notebooks into other formats the mouse. Dec 23, 2015 quick tutorial on how to convert ipynb to pdf and html format on mac os x mactex download.
Jul 25, 2014 this is the first part of ipython notebook tutorial. The landing page of the ipython notebook web application, the dashboard. Jul 28, 2019 in this tutorial we will see how to convert your jupyter notebook or ipython notebooks to pdf or html. The output file created by nbconvert will have the same base name as the notebook and will be placed in the current working directory. This extension allows exporting an embedded html by an additional download option in file download html embedded, works like.
How to download and install ipython on windows based pc duration. Jump out of the jupyter notebook with nbconvert towards data. Ipython continued to exist as a python shell and kernel for jupyter, but the notebook interface and other languageagnostic parts of ipython were moved under the jupyter name. For more details on the jupyter notebook, please see the jupyter website. Ipython notebook has been configured to only read files from this folder or its subfolders. Converting notebooks to other formats newly added in the 1. A direct export capability from within the ipython. If it is not available through the usual distribution channel, you should be able to install using pip the python package manager, it can only install the pythonside of ipython dependency, but if 0.
I have noticed that there exists a tool to do that already, nbconvert. This page contains simplified installation instructions that should work for most users. Raw nbconvert cells a raw cell is defined as content that should be included unmodified in nbconvert output. Ipython also provides you with the jupyter notebook.
Other repos in the ipython organization contain things like the website, documentation builds, etc. Users are strongly encouraged to upgrade immediately. Notebooks and cells ipython notebook tutorial youtube. Thanks but i tried this, but nodeenv env failed with curl is not recognized. Jupyter nbconvert jupyter notebook nbconvert jupyter nbconvert. Hello, im trying to get the notebook latex pdf conversion to work on a windows 10 environment with jupyter 4.
The notebook authoring environment does not render raw cells. Want to be notified of new releases in jupyter nbconvert. Has anyone successfully managed to get download as pdf working on jupyter notebook. Anaconda conveniently installs python, the jupyter notebook, and other commonly used packages for scientific computing and data science. If you are looking for an ipython version compatible with python 2. To unlock nbconverts full capabilities requires pandoc and tex specifically. Use nbconvert to export your notebooks in a variety of formats, including html, pdf, latex, and markdown. For new users, we highly recommend installing anaconda. The jupyter notebook is a web application that allows you to create documents that contain executable code, formulas and equations, data visualizations, and more. Notebook format conversions with nbconvert jupyter. If youre new to python, we recommend installing anaconda, a python distribution which includes nbconvert. See quick link to download nbconvert for updated download location. I want to convert my ipython notebooks to print them, or simply send them to other in html format.
Oct 27, 20 if it is not available through the usual distribution channel, you should be able to install using pip the python package manager, it can only install the pythonside of ipython dependency, but if 0. Jul 22, 2018 how to load an ipython notebook ipynb file stored on your windows pc into a jupyter notebook duration. The principal milestone is the addition of ipython. It is an interactive computational environment, in which you can combine code execution, rich text, mathematics, plots and rich media. But then you download as pdf via latex and get something slightly different. Jupyter notebook tutorial on how to install, run, and use jupyter for interactive matplotlib plotting, data analysis, and publishing code. Feb 18, 2019 nbconvert is an open source software project that comes bundled with anaconda. Reimporting such a script back into a notebook will preserve this structure. If used as a python library import nbconvert, nbconvert adds notebook conversion within a project. I plan to give my coworkers their first access to python via a remote ipython notebook server and being able to provide the ability to download the pdfs without knowing the details of the underlying filesystem or nbconvert config would be perfect.
Any supporting files graphics, etc will be placed in a new directory. Notebooks may be exported to a range of static formats, including html for example, for blog posts, restructuredtext, latex, pdf, and slide shows, via the new nbconvert command. A direct export capability from within the ipython notebook web. Jump out of the jupyter notebook with nbconvert towards. Lets look at other formats you can convert your notebooks into. The nbconvert tool, jupyter nbconvert, converts notebooks to various other formats via jinja templates. Currently, nbconvert is provided as a command line tool, run as a script using ipython. Download ipython increase the usability of python by using this comprehensive environment that provides you with an interactive shell and a twoprocess communication model. We recommend downloading anacondas latest python 3 version currently python 3.
When used as a command line tool invoked as jupyter nbconvert. The ipython notebook introduction the notebook extends the consolebased approach to interactive computing in a qualitatively new direction, providing a webbased application suitable for capturing the whole computation process. Installing jupyter notebook jupyter documentation 4. Converting a jupyter notebook to other formats with nbconvert. There are also a few small unicode and nbconvert related fixes. Converting an ipython notebook to other formats with nbconvert. Nbconvert is packaged for both pip and conda, so you can install it with. This assumes you have started an ipython cluster, either with the notebook interface, or the ipclustercontrollerengine commands. How to load an ipython notebook ipynb file stored on your windows pc into a jupyter notebook duration.
706 945 604 1236 36 197 1466 890 960 1250 1264 822 131 605 1325 353 444 1091 902 1583 1036 875 939 276 535 2 1342 794 578 40 766 568 288 798